What Is a Car Locksmith?

A car locksmith, also referred to as an automotive locksmith, is a customized professional trained to handle all types of problems related to vehicle locks and keys. These professionals can assist with a variety of services, from key duplication and lock rekeying to transponder key programming and ignition repair. Car locksmith professionals are geared up with the tools and understanding to handle contemporary car security systems, consisting of those with sophisticated innovation like keyless entry and anti-theft gadgets.

Why You Might Need a Car Locksmith

There are numerous situations where the services of a car locksmith might be necessary:

  1. Lockout: If you've locked yourself out of your car, a locksmith can quickly and efficiently open your vehicle without causing damage.
  2. Key Duplication: If you require an additional set of keys or your existing keys are worn out, a car locksmith can make top quality duplicates.
  3. Transponder Key Programming: Modern automobiles typically include transponder keys that need programming to match the car's special recognition code. An expert locksmith can manage this job.
  4. Lock Repair or Replacement: If your car lock is broken or malfunctioning, a locksmith can repair or replace it.
  5. Ignition Repair: Issues with the ignition can prevent your car from starting. A car locksmith can diagnose and fix these problems.
  6. Car Security Systems: If you're seeking to improve your car's security with extra locks or an alarm system, a car locksmith can install and set up these for you.

What to Expect from a Car Locksmith Service

When you call a car locksmith, the process usually includes the following actions:

  1. Initial Contact:

    • Call or Book Online: Contact the locksmith through their contact number or site. Provide them with your location and the nature of the problem.
    • Price estimate: Most locksmith professionals will give you an estimate over the phone. Ensure you understand the expense before they get here.
  2. On-Site Service:

    • Verification: The locksmith will ask for identification to confirm that you are the owner of the vehicle. This is a standard security procedure.
    • Evaluation: They will evaluate the problem and figure out the very best course of action.
    • Service Execution: Depending on the issue, the locksmith might open your car, make a brand-new key, rekey your locks, or perform other essential tasks.
    • Evaluating: After the service is completed, the locksmith will check the locks and keys to guarantee whatever is working effectively.
    • Payment: Payment is typically made at the end of the service. Some locksmith professionals accept money, while others might take charge card or mobile payments.

FAQs About Car Locksmiths

Q: How much does a car locksmith usually cost?A: The cost of a car locksmith service can vary based upon the particular job, the make and model of your car, and the place. Generally, opening a car can range from ₤ 30 to ₤ 100, while making a brand-new key can cost between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150. More complex jobs like transponder key programming or lock replacement can be more costly.

Q: Can a car locksmith make a new key without the original?A: Yes, a professional car locksmith can make a brand-new key even if you don't have the initial. Nevertheless, this process might require extra time and tools, and it can be more pricey than replicating an existing key.

Q: Are car locksmiths legal?A: Yes, car locksmith professionals are legal, but they need to be certified and bonded in the majority of states. They are likewise required to verify the identity of the vehicle owner to prevent theft or unauthorized access.

Q: How long does it take for a car locksmith to get here?A: The response time can differ. In city locations, it may take 30 minutes to an hour. In more remote locations, the wait time can be longer. Many locksmiths use 24/7 emergency services.

Q: Can a car locksmith program a transponder key?A: Yes, car locksmiths who are trained in contemporary automotive innovation can program transponder keys. This includes syncing the key's unique code with your car's onboard computer system.

Q: Do car locksmiths offer mobile services?A: Yes, numerous car locksmith professionals supply mobile services, permitting them to come to your location, whether it's your home, workplace, or the side of the roadway.

Tools and Technology Used by Car Locksmiths

Car locksmiths utilize a variety of tools and innovations to perform their services:

  • Lock Picks and Decoders: For traditional lockout assistance and lock manipulation.
  • Key Cutting Machines: To replicate keys accurately.
  • Transponder Key Programmers: To program transponder keys to your car's particular code.
  • Diagnostic Scanners: To determine problems with your car's electronic systems.
  • Drilling Equipment: For scenarios where locks are badly harmed and need to be drilled out.
